DCRE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2025 in Review
63 of the 8,223 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in DoubleLine Commercial Real Estate Debt ETF (DCRE) for Q4 2025, worth a combined $297M — up 27% from $234M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 10 funds opened new DCRE positions and 5 closed out — a net gain of 5 holders — while 32 added to existing stakes and 16 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Shufro Rose & Co, adding an estimated $32.6M. The largest seller was Virtu Financial, exiting entirely with an estimated $3.35M sold.
